Decoding the Art of Spin: Beyond the Turn

The conventional understanding of spin bowling often centers around the amount of turn achieved. While significant, turn is just one piece of the puzzle. Factors such as drift (the sideways movement of the ball), bounce, and pace play equally crucial roles. A slight variation in pace, for example, can deceive the batsman into misjudging the line and length, leading to a dismissal. Similarly, a well-disguised topspinner can hurry through the air, limiting the batsman’s time to react. Analyzing the release point is also key; subtle changes can dramatically alter the trajectory and spin imparted on the ball. Modern high-speed cameras and motion capture technology have allowed analysts to study these nuances in greater detail, providing invaluable insights for bowlers and coaches.

The Impact of Finger Spin vs. Wrist Spin

A critical distinction in spin bowling lies between finger spin and wrist spin. Finger spinners, like Muttiah Muralitharan, rely on the fingers to impart spin, generally producing a more pronounced turn and often benefiting from rougher pitches. Wrist spinners, exemplified by Warne and Anil Kumble, utilize the wrist to generate greater variations in pace and trajectory. Wrist spin typically relies more on deception and exploiting the batsman's mindset. The choice between these styles often depends on pitch conditions, the bowler’s natural ability, and the team’s overall strategy. Understanding the strengths and weaknesses of each style is paramount for building a diverse and effective spin attack. Effective spinners skillfully combine these techniques to create uncertainty for the batsmen.

Field Settings and Tactical Variations

The effectiveness of a spin bowler is significantly influenced by field settings. A captain’s ability to strategically position fielders can create pressure and increase the likelihood of a wicket. Aggressive field placements, with close-in catchers, can unsettle the batsman and force errors, particularly against sweeping shots. Conversely, more defensive fields are often employed to contain runs and build pressure. Understanding the batsman’s strengths and weaknesses is vital in determining the optimal field settings. For instance, a batsman with a strong sweep shot may warrant a deep mid-wicket, while one prone to playing on the front foot could be susceptible to a short leg or silly point. The Role of Conditions and Pitch Maps

Pitch conditions play an undeniable role in determining the effectiveness of spin bowlers. Dry, crumbly pitches that offer significant turn are ideal for spinners, while grass-covered pitches tend to favor seam bowlers. However, even on seemingly unfavorable pitches, a skilled spinner can extract assistance by utilizing variations in pace, trajectory, and seam presentation. Understanding how the pitch is likely to behave throughout the match is crucial. Pitch maps, which visually represent the areas where deliveries are likely to turn and bounce, are increasingly used by analysts and bowlers to strategize effectively. They help identify favorable areas to target and avoid, maximizing the chances of creating wicket-taking opportunities.

Assessing Pitch Deterioration and Adapting Strategy

As a match progresses, pitches often deteriorate, offering more turn and unpredictable bounce. This requires spinners to adapt their strategy accordingly. What worked in the first session may not be effective in the final session. Bowlers need to be willing to experiment with different lines and lengths, adjust their pace, and exploit any rough patches that develop on the pitch. Furthermore, assessing how the ball is gripping the surface is critical. A bowler who can accurately read the pitch conditions and adapt their variations accordingly is far more likely to succeed. Observing how previous bowlers have performed on the same pitch can also provide valuable insights.

  1. Monitor the pace of deterioration throughout the day.
  2. Observe the amount of turn and bounce being generated.
  3. Identify any rough patches or areas where the ball is gripping.
  4. Adjust length and line according to the pitch conditions.
  5. Communicate with the captain and fielders regarding field placements.

The constant evaluation and adjustment represent a crucial part of the modern spin bowler’s toolkit.

The Future of Spin Analysis: Data and Technology

The future of spin bowling analysis will be heavily influenced by data and technology. Advanced metrics, such as spin rate, drift, bounce deviation, and release point variations, are becoming increasingly important in assessing a bowler’s performance. Machine learning algorithms can analyze vast amounts of data to identify patterns and predict a batsman’s likely response to different deliveries. Virtual reality simulations are also being used to train bowlers and batsmen, allowing them to experience different scenarios and refine their skills in a controlled environment. The continued development of these technologies promises to further enhance our understanding of spin bowling and unlock new levels of performance. This includes using AI to predict optimal field placements based on individual batsman weaknesses and evolving pitch conditions.

Looking ahead, the integration of biomechanical analysis with data analytics will offer even deeper insights into the mechanics of spin bowling. For example, understanding the precise muscle activation patterns of successful spinners could help coaches develop personalized training programs to optimize performance and reduce the risk of injury. Furthermore, the use of wearable sensors can provide real-time feedback on a bowler’s action, allowing them to make immediate adjustments during a match.
